Boxing legend Mike Tyson did not hold back while explaining how he felt about the Jet-Blue incident. A few months back, the former heavyweight champion got into an altercation with a passenger, eventually punching him in a fit of rage. The former champ made a startling claim regarding the incident.

However, Tyson claimed that he had no remorse for his actions but also felt rather good about them. In an appearance on rapper Angie Martinez’s podcast, Iron Mike revealed that sometimes he needed to show his anger in public. “Sometimes um I even hate things. Sometimes you gotta kick a motherf****r’s a*s,” he said.

Martinez then referred to the plane incident with Tyson, then adding that he felt ‘remarkably good’ after punching the passenger. “ I don’t like doing it but um it just feels remarkably good when I do it.” He added.

Moreover, when asked to further elaborate on what felt good about hitting the passenger, Tyson stated that this took his mind back to the time he was more aggressive and assertive. “Euphoric recall more or less adrenaline pumping my mind’s going back to that aggressive sh*t” said Tyson

Why did Mike Tyson punch the airplane passenger?

There are many versions as to why Tyson decided to throw his hands on a passenger. However, the official statement by Tyson’s spokesperson revealed that the passenger was allegedly trying to harass Tyson on the plane and even allegedly threw a bottle at him. The man was identified as Melvin Townsend, a Florida native.

As per reports, Townsend was listed as having ‘habitual felony offender status,’ for his regular offenses. Moreover, he has been convicted for several crimes, ranging from fraud by identity theft to trafficking stolen property, among others. Although it is unclear if the passenger physically harassed Tyson, there was footage circulating which showed Townsend constantly trying to get a reaction out of Iron Mike.
